Fast Day 1 successfully completed!

I took my 500 calories as a tuna, onion & tomato salad, with a glass of white wine, for supper. I wouldn't normally have the wine but, as we went out for supper, I chose to factor it into my allowance! Tuna salad was made to order so I was able to control calories. Using MyFitnessPal App on the iPad makes calorie counting a doddle.

I didn't feel hungry at all through the day and kept topped up with fizzy water, black tea, jasmine tea and black coffee. I felt that, if I'd split my calories for the day and had breakfast, that would have made me hungry midday.

Freshly picked figs for breakfast this morning with a dollop of homemade, fat-free yoghurt.

Kinda looking forward to Monday!
